| Pin | Position | Type | Function | Voltage |
|---|---|---|---|---|
| GND | Arduino shield power header GND | ground | Common power/logic ground for the shield. | |
| 3V | Arduino shield power header 3V | power | 3.3 V regulator output. Adafruit states the regulator can supply 500 mA peak, with part of that used by the ESP32. | 3.3V |
| 5V | Arduino shield power header 5V | power | Input to the onboard regulator. | 5V input |
| IOr / IORef | Arduino shield power header IORef | power | IORef voltage used for communication level reference. | |
| CLK / SCK | 2x3 ICSP SPI header | signal | Shared SPI clock for ESP32 AirLift and microSD interfaces; available on the 2x3 ICSP header by default with level shifting. | |
| MISO | 2x3 ICSP SPI header | signal | Shared SPI data from peripheral to host for ESP32 AirLift and microSD interfaces; level shifted. | |
| MOSI | 2x3 ICSP SPI header | signal | Shared SPI data from host to peripheral for ESP32 AirLift and microSD interfaces; level shifted. | |
| BUSY | ESP32 control pin breakout/header | signal | Required input from AirLift indicating when it is ready for more commands; Adafruit describes it as 3.3 V logic output readable by 3 to 5 V logic. | 3.3V logic out, 3-5V readable |
| RST | ESP32 control pin breakout/header | signal | Required output to AirLift reset, driven low to reset the ESP32 co-processor; level shifted for 3 to 5 V logic. | 3-5V logic compatible |
| GPIO0 | Optional ESP32 control pad | signal | Optional ESP32 GPIO0 / bootloading and BLE data-ready signal, connected by soldering the pad on the bottom of the shield. | |
| RX | Optional serial control pad | signal | Optional serial data input used for firmware bootloading and BLE-mode communication; requires soldering the underside pad. | |
| TX | Optional serial control pad | signal | Optional serial data output used for firmware bootloading and BLE-mode communication; requires soldering the underside pad. | |
| SD / CS | microSD control pin | signal | microSD chip-select pin in addition to the shared SPI pins; Adafruit notes it can be reassigned by cutting the trace underneath and rewiring. |
